Кому лимон?

Nesenin

ну дык и посмотрим что рулит: дорогие проверенные решения или “максимум креативного мышления”. я за “креативное мышление” конечно. может найдутся люди которые в будущем и американцев обойдут. мм?

BobbieZi
RedSun:

Само по себе дорогое железо задачи не решит, увы. Разве только нанять вдобавок специалиста 😃) А в остальном - согласен, классическая минимаксная задача. И рыбку съесть, и … кости сдать 😃))

как там…
и волки сыты,
и овцы целы…
и пастуху светлая память… 😄

Dav
SkyKsandr:

Насчет вычислительных мощностей - мы планируем использовать imx6 q6
www.freescale.com/webapp/sps/…/prod_summary.jsp?co…
и, возможно, даже 2, т.к. разбор одного видеопотока 720p в реальном времени неслабо нагружает процессор.

А зачем 720p? Хочу напомнить, что площадки имеют диаметр 3 метра, по моему можно использовать меньшее разрешение.

Мы пришли к выводу что нам нужно минимум 2 гамстикса, просто из перечисления вычислительных задач и осознания факта, что на оптимизацию кода времени не будет. Да и не имеет смысла в одноразовой задаче.

BobbieZi:

Возможно я слишком много работаю в коммерческой разработке, но я считаю, что приз всегда должен компенсировать затраты, в случае выйгрыша 😃
а по части баланса железо-мозги, тут уже каждый решает сам: или купить дорогое железо, требующее минимум мозговых усилий. или ограничиться минимальным железом, но приложить значительные или нетривиальные умственные усилия 😃

я уже фактически 25 лет в коммерческой разработке ПО (первую “заказную” программу написал еще в 14 лет), и запахом золотого тельца пропитался до кончика волос. Но в данном случае это ближе к хобби и чистому драйву, чем к бизнесу…

Что касается баланса железо-мозги - нужно различать глюкавое и дешевое-дорогое. Борьба с глюкавым наверное никого не мотивирует? К сожалению дешевое чаще бывает глюкавым…

Ну и по поводу “дорогое железо требует минимум мозговых усилий”. Мы тут уже обсосали со всех сторон, что самый дешевый вариант - ультразвук и правило левой руки, и он же самый простой в реализации. Дорогое железо (сканирующий лидар или ToF камера) требуют на порядок более сложного ПО, зато позволяют приблизиться к поведению человекопилота.

BobbieZi
Dav:

я уже фактически 25 лет в коммерческой разработке ПО (первую “заказную” программу написал еще в 14 лет), и запахом золотого тельца пропитался до кончика волос. Но в данном случае это ближе к хобби и чистому драйву, чем к бизнесу…

Что касается баланса железо-мозги - нужно различать глюкавое и дешевое-дорогое. Борьба с глюкавым наверное никого не мотивирует? К сожалению дешевое чаще бывает глюкавым…

Ну и по поводу “дорогое железо требует минимум мозговых усилий”. Мы тут уже обсосали со всех сторон, что самый дешевый вариант - ультразвук и правило левой руки, и он же самый простой в реализации. Дорогое железо (сканирующий лидар или ToF камера) требуют на порядок более сложного ПО, зато позволяют приблизиться к поведению человекопилота.

Но Вы же понимаете, что ультразвук не победит 😃
я, например, буду использовать как сканирующий лидар (даже не один), так и ToF камеру. но, существующие решения стоят тысячи долларов.
тем не менее, в любой игре есть ход конём. на основе собственных наработок, сканирующий лидар обойдётся примерно в $50, а ToF HD камера - в $200.
на столе это уже работало, просто не было задачи, где бы это можно было с успехом применить, а тут Вы, со своим конкурсом! 😃
ну и плюс - очень чешется применить знания касательно физики полёта и стабилизации положения агрегата в пространстве.

а полученные наработки, даже если не удастся победить (мало ли, какие ещё монстры будут 😃 ), получится с успехом использовать в работе

Dav
BobbieZi:

Но Вы же понимаете, что ультразвук не победит 😃

Не, если честно, не уверен. Для данной задачи ни лидар, ни ToF не является необходимым. Легкий коптер с несколькими сонарами за $30 и дальнобойностью 6 метров (maxbotix), с хорошо отлаженным софтом может ОЧЕНЬ быстро передвигаться по полигону. Нужна еще одна хилая камера для опознания зон посадки.

BobbieZi
Dav:

Не, если честно, не уверен. Для данной задачи ни лидар, ни ToF не является необходимым. Легкий коптер с несколькими сонарами за $30 и дальнобойностью 6 метров (maxbotix), с хорошо отлаженным софтом может ОЧЕНЬ быстро передвигаться по полигону. Нужна еще одна хилая камера для опознания зон посадки.

не победит по одной причине - угловая точность. чтобы быть быстрым, нужно обновлять информацию о своём положении в пространстве с большей точностью…
хотя, если остальные тупо не долетят до финиша по причине глючности софта - да. победит 😃)))))

ПНКист
Dav:

Мне кажеться, что тех кто считает этот конкурс для себя коммерческим мероприятием, ждет только разочарование. Это не самый простой и гарантированный метод заработать…

Лимон- вещь, конечно, интересная, но далеко не определяющая для подавляющего большинства участников. Провозглашенный Вами олимпийский принцип участия подкупает по- круче обещанного приза.

Dav:

В копилке остануться знания, опыт, удовлетворение если хоть что-то получилось, у молодежи нехилая запись в резюме (особенно если дрон выполнил задание - мы всем выдадим соответствующие “справки” 😃, …

  • знакомства с интересными людьми и разработками конкурентов- дорогого стоит.
    С таким количеством участников боюсь Вам придется строить несколько идентичных полигонов и нанимать дополнительные судейские бригады.
    Критика конструктивная и не очень в Ваш адрес сыпалась и будет сыпаться, это нормальное протекание детских болезней первопроходцев. Не зависимо от того, на каком организационном уровне пройдет конкурс КРОКу уже респект!!! В противовес могу сообщить, что на конкурс МО по созданию беспилотника выделялось 5 млрд. руб., из которых 3,5 млрд. “распилили” (данные с просторов инета), в результате беспилотники решено закупать в Израиле. Что был за конкурс? Что за требования к аппарату и где был КРОК, хотя бы с его мульёном 3 года назад? Ну вот опять критика, извините.
ПНКист

militariorg.ucoz.ru/…/2012-01-24-1990Беспилотные летательные аппараты, состоящие на вооружении российской армии, уступают зарубежным по всем параметрам, сообщил начальник вооружения ВС РФ - заместитель министра обороны Владимир Поповкин. “Сейчас на вооружении российской армии находятся два типа беспилотных летательных аппаратов. К сожалению, они не могут сравниться с иностранными ни по одному параметру”, - сказал он.

Поповкин отметил, что стоимость российского вооружения в последнее время стала сопоставима с военной продукцией иностранных государств. “Говорить о том, что наше вооружение будет дешевле иностранного, очень проблематично. Сейчас стоимость нашего оружия на зарубежных рынках сопоставима с иностранным вооружением, что вызвано ростом стоимости сырья и более низкой производительностью труда на предприятиях отечественного ОПК”, - отметил замминистра.

Как рассказал Владимир Поповкин: “В прошлом году мы по беспилотникам провели испытания - у кого что было в стране, мы все собрали, разработав программу испытаний. Эту программу испытаний не выдержал ни один беспилотник, 5 миллиардов рублей - такая сумма потрачена”.
Источники: ИТАР-ТАСС и AVIA.RU, 07.04.2010

SkyKsandr
Dav:

А зачем 720p? Хочу напомнить, что площадки имеют диаметр 3 метра, по моему можно использовать меньшее разрешение.

На данный момент “играемся” с бинокулярным зрением и поиском одинаковых точек на изображении.
Сонары в любом случае будем использовать в дополнение, либо как основной вариант, в зависимости от того, что со зрением получится.

Dav:

несколькими сонарами за $30 и дальнобойностью 6 метров (maxbotix)

Мы будем использовать HC-SR04, 2$ за штуку, дальность до 4.8 метров определяет очень даже не плохо, дальше уже раз на раз.
Единственное с чем столкнулся в тестах - это шторы дома - до них 1.5 метра от “стенда”, но сонар говорит, что там ничего нет.

Dav
BobbieZi:

не победит по одной причине - угловая точность. чтобы быть быстрым, нужно обновлять информацию о своём положении в пространстве с большей точностью

Вообще под “очень быстро” я имел в виду максимальную скорость 1-2 метра в секунду. Даже очень дешевые сонары могут выдавать результаты измерения с частотой 10 ГЦ. Если он увидит препятствие хотя бы за два метра, то ваш “мозг” имеет 0,5-1 секунды чтобы получить несколько измерений и принять решение о начале торможения или маневра, и при этом легкий коптер успеет затормозить. А тяжелый, нагруженный камерами-лидарами, нужно начинать оттормаживать за 3-4 метра до препятствия.

Если вперед поставить более крутой сонар, например такой - MB7040 I2CXL‑MaxSonar®‑WR™, у него частота выдачи результатов 42 гц и дальность 7 метров, то можно лететь еще более “уверенно”.

То, что у сонаров низкая угловая точность, особого значения не имеет, так как мы везде оставляем широкие проходы.

Но это пока теоретические рассуждения, все это проверятся только опытным путем конечно и бесчисленными экспериментами.

ПНКист:

С таким количеством участников боюсь Вам придется строить несколько идентичных полигонов и нанимать дополнительные судейские бригады.

Мы подождем еще немного, когда будет понятно количество участников, будем решать что делать. Пока мы продолжаем получать несколько заявок в день. Варианты:

  • предварительная квалификация с однодневным финалом

  • несколько дней и несколько площадок

  • ???

Что касается судейских бригад. Мы не собирались никого нанимать. Мы хотели предложить авторитетным людям. Причем никак не ангажированных с КРОКом и ни с одной из команд.

ПНКист:

где был КРОК … 3 года назад

Во первых, у нас нет на данный момент никаких планов по разработке и производству собственных беспилотников.

Во вторых, конкурсная задача очень сильно отличается от реальных. Ни один потенциальный заказчик не обращался к нам с задачами, связанными с полетами в помещениях, тем более в автоматическом режиме. У них запросы “поскромнее”, максимум зависнуть рядом с окном и навести туда камеру. Или облететь по спирали высотное сооружение, и т.д.

SkyKsandr:

На данный момент “играемся” с бинокулярным зрением и поиском одинаковых точек на изображении.

Здорово, очень интересно и перспективно для следующих конкурсов, надеюсь они будут. Многие коптеры на американском конкурсе используют бинокулярное зрение. Но там людям “обрубили” возможность использовать ультразвук - стены лабиринта из ткани.

Удачи.

eNick
BobbieZi:

приз всегда должен компенсировать затраты, в случае выйгрыша

Ваше утверждение это редкое исключение на соревнованиях по любым видам RC. Даже DARPA Grand Challenge не подходит под вашу формулу.

ПНКист:

конкурс КРОКу уже респект

Огромный респект 😃😃😃, хотя бы за то что Вы первые с таким конкурсом в России.

FSFox
SkyKsandr:

Мы будем использовать HC-SR04, 2$ за штуку, дальность до 4.8 метров определяет очень даже не плохо, дальше уже раз на раз.

Как-то удачно они у вас работают. Вот я недавно попробовал два таких на машинке, так машинка уже ни раз в преграды въезжала. Особенно в мягкое кресло (хоть внутри и фонера, обивка походу поглощает ультразвук).
Так же испытания показали плохое определение расстояния под углами. Так и не понял откуда может там отражаться так, что расстояние резко в два раза вырастает (показывает 59 потом резко 120 потом немного позднее опять 59-60). Как и писал ранее на Arduino только до 3м определяет и то не всегда, на чистой ATMega было 3.5м.
Так что как-то уже боязно на коптер такие сонары ставить 😦

Delimiter

Во вторых, конкурсная задача очень сильно отличается от реальных. Ни один потенциальный заказчик не обращался к нам с задачами, связанными с полетами в помещениях, тем более в автоматическом режиме. У них запросы “поскромнее”, максимум зависнуть рядом с окном и навести туда камеру. Или облететь по спирали высотное сооружение, и т.д.

… да заказчикам скорее нужны самолеты , к примеру для мониторинга трубопроводов , мониторинга чего либо с дальним маршрутом следования по GPS (вот тогда резко возрастает привлекательность! 8)

Здорово, очень интересно и перспективно для следующих конкурсов, надеюсь они будут. Многие коптеры на американском конкурсе используют бинокулярное зрение. Но там людям “обрубили” возможность использовать ультразвук - стены лабиринта из ткани.

Согласен с американцами полностью , ультразвуковые датчики работают хорошо в идеальных условиях, далеких от реальности! Поверхности под углом для них меньшим 45 градусов - ЭТО очень ПЛОХО!!! Кстати перпендикулярно … мягкая диванная подушка у меня UMC (ульттразвуковым) фиксировалась, сегодня попробую на шторе 8))

SkyKsandr
FSFox:

Так и не понял откуда может там отражаться так, что расстояние резко в два раза вырастает (показывает 59 потом резко 120 потом немного позднее опять 59-60). Как и писал ранее на Arduino только до 3м определяет и то не всегда, на чистой ATMega было 3.5м.

Предполагаю, что закралась ошибка в коде. Возможно слишком частые измерения делаете, может еще чего.
Думаю, сонару все равно - что им управляет, атмега, арм или еще чего.
В моем случае диван сонар видит (пенополиуретан в качестве наполнителя), а вот окна за шторами нет.

Delimiter:

мониторинга чего либо с дальним маршрутом следования по GPS (вот тогда резко возрастает привлекательность! 8)

В метро вместо обходчиков путей можно коптеры запустить, а обходчиков операторами сделать,правда там gps не ловит, но зато коридор сонарами со всех сторон просматриваться будет.

Sir_Alex

Мой опыт показывает, что сонары типа DYP-ME007, нормально работают до 2м, а дальше уже не уверенно до 4м и выше совсем перестают. Усугубляет ситуацию наклон датчика (в случае если он закреплен жестко на коптере и “светит” вниз"). Поэтому после 2м, алгоритм плавно переводит показания сонара на барометр. (это для удержания высоты, а со стенами такой трюк не пройдет)

eNick
SkyKsandr:

В метро вместо обходчиков путей можно коптеры запустить

Вместо низкооплачивемого обходчика посадить квалифицированного оператора и выскооплачиваемую обслугу техники.
Предлагаю не засорять интересную тему пионерскими фантазиями.

Delimiter

живут … особенно в Индии , только в пещерах и живут … проблема в ГОЛОВЕ которая поворачивается … довернув голову до нужного положения все будет ок , и в качестве наших сонаров … допустим сначала пришел слабый сигнал от стены под углом, затем громкое эхо, дак вот МЫШЬ … оценит слабый сигнал а сонар сильное ЭХО 8)))) , если же отражение идет от стекла 8)))))))) то случаи когда летучая мышь вписвывается в стекло … ИЗВЕСТНЫ!!!

Sevick
BobbieZi:

на основе собственных наработок, сканирующий лидар обойдётся примерно в $50, а ToF HD камера - в $200.
на столе это уже работало

Простите, а у Вас нету фото-видео-характеристик этих устройств. Не в плане как сделано, а просто демонстрации. Чтобы было что показывать друзьям и гордиться родиной?

ПНКист
SkyKsandr:

В метро вместо обходчиков путей можно коптеры запустить, а обходчиков операторами сделать,правда там gps не ловит, но зато коридор сонарами со всех сторон просматриваться будет.

Интересно, а природой созданные УЗ сонары- летучие мыши в таких шахтах живут?

Помимо амплитуды есть еще и сдвиг фаз, а не кол-во тактовых импульсов между зондирующим импульсом и приемным.

УЗ сонар у них гораздо сложней устроен, помимо стерео.

Если смешивать излучаемый сигнал и отраженный, то в упоре резонанс получим, а если упор отодвинуть, то получим биения резонансной амплитуды с частотой, пропорциональной удалению упора.

mahowik
Dav:

MB7040 I2CXL‑MaxSonar®‑WR™, у него частота выдачи результатов 42 гц и дальность 7 метров, то можно лететь еще более “уверенно”.

врут! 😃 скорость звука 330м/с, если растояние до объекта 7м (т.е. туда-сюда это 14м), то получается не более 23гц…